Importantly, these receptors were observed to are activated by a wide array of endogenous opioids in a concentration just like that observed for activation and signaling of classical opiate receptors. In turn, these receptors have been identified to own scavenging action, binding to and lowering endogenous levels of opiates available for binding to opiate receptors (fifty nine). This scavenging exercise was uncovered to provide promise for a adverse regulator of opiate purpose and instead fashion of Management to the classical opiate signaling pathway.

We shown that, in contrast to classical opioid receptors, ACKR3 will not cause classical G protein signaling and isn't modulated via the classical prescription or analgesic opioids, for instance morphine, fentanyl, or buprenorphine, or by nonselective opioid antagonists for example naloxone. Alternatively, we founded that LIH383, an ACKR3-selective subnanomolar competitor peptide, stops ACKR3’s detrimental regulatory purpose on opioid peptides in an ex vivo rat brain product and potentiates their activity to classical opioid receptors.

Elucidating the precise pharmacological mechanism of action (MOA) of Normally happening compounds might be hard. Though Tarselli et al. (sixty) produced the initial de novo artificial pathway to conolidine and showcased this In a natural way developing compound correctly suppresses responses to both of those chemically induced and inflammation-derived pain, Conolidine alkaloid for chronic pain the pharmacologic target to blame for its antinociceptive action remained elusive. Offered the problems connected with conventional pharmacological and physiological ways, Mendis et al. used cultured neuronal networks grown on multi-electrode array (MEA) technologies coupled with pattern matching response profiles to deliver a potential MOA of conolidine (61). A comparison of drug outcomes while in the MEA cultures of central anxious program Lively compounds discovered that the response profile of conolidine was most comparable to that of ω-conotoxin CVIE, a Cav2.

Right here, we clearly show that conolidine, a all-natural analgesic alkaloid Utilized in traditional Chinese medicine, targets ACKR3, thereby giving extra proof of a correlation between ACKR3 and pain modulation and opening choice therapeutic avenues with the therapy of chronic pain.

Gene expression Investigation unveiled that ACKR3 is extremely expressed in quite a few Mind locations akin to critical opioid action centers. On top of that, its expression amounts in many cases are higher than Those people of classical opioid receptors, which even more supports the physiological relevance of its observed in vitro opioid peptide scavenging potential.
